1)
Starting and Ending States:
The game starts during the Day. All roles that can communicate at Night may do during pregame. The game will end when one faction has fulfilled its win condition, unless otherwise specified.
2)
Day Procedures:
Each player may discmes the game and cast a single vote at a time against people they want to lynch. Day ends when either the deadline hits or a strict majority of the votes are on one person.
3)
Voting:
Votes should be in
bold
in order for them to count, for instance:
Vote: Jacob
. If you wish to vote for a different player, you don't need to unvote. As long as I can tell who you're voting for, I don't care if you abbreviate someone's name when you vote them.
4)
No Lynch:
As an alternative to voting for someone, you may
Vote: No Lynch
, but for it to take effect, enough players must vote No Lynch that it would be impossible to form any other majority.
5)
Deadlines:
Deadline will be 3 weeks.
6)
Mass Inactivity:
In an act of pure villainy, I may shorten the deadline if I deem the activity level is unsatisfactory. You will be warned if I want you fellows to pick up the pace.
7)
Deadline Lynches:
If no single player has enough votes for a lynch at the deadline, the result is
No Lynch
and the game proceeds to Night. Deadlines are there for a reason.
8)
Twilight:
After someone receives the majority vote, everyone may still discuss the game, but votes and unvotes will not be considered - the person voted for by the majority will be lynched regardless. Twilight will last until I waltz in and post a death scene.
9)
Night Length and Procedures:
The topic will be locked at Night. If your Role PM specifies that you have a Night Action, you may follow the instructions on that PM to use it. Barring extenuating circumstances, Nights will not last longer than 72 hours, but will not be shorter than 48.
10)
Night Action Resubmission:
If you have to PM a choice to the mod (i.e. the name of someone you want to kill/protect/investigate), you may change your choice at any time during the Night by sending the mod another PM with the new choice. The most recent choice will be honored.
11)
Role Overlap Policy:
In the event of overlapping and/or contradictory Night Actions (i.e. a mutual roleblock), priority is given to whoever PMs the mod with the action first. However, if two kills are submitted on the same target, the most damaging death will be the one displayed (You can slit someone's throat first, but if he got blown to smithereens no one will care about his throat...). Finally, if two vote modifying actions affect you, the lower amount takes priority.
12)
Bolding Stuff:
Bolding something is how you get the mod to notice it. It's that simple.
13)
Mod Color:
If the mod needs to edit your post, it will be done in
green,
italicized and bolded. Don't impersonate me.
14)
Activity, Prods, and Replacements:
You will be prodded if three days have passed since your last post. You will be replaced if you do not post after another two days, or if you need to be prodded three times throughout the game. If you know ahead of time that you will not be able to participate for at least 48 hours, go ahead and announce it in-thread so nobody (such as
the mod
) thinks you're lurking. I reserve the right to blacklist flakers or people who maliciously replace out.
15)
"Last Words" for replacements:
If you request replacement, you may PM me a message that you would like to have passed on to the person who replaces you.
16)
"Bah!" Posts:
If your player slot is killed off, it's probably becamee people don't want you around. Unless your role specifically states you can keep talking/voting/play parcheesi with me, you are allowed one informationless "bah" post and then scram til endgame. Special mechanics can of course overlap.
17)
Outside Discmesion:
Don't discuss this game outside of this thread with anyone unless your Role PM lets you do otherwise. Note that all QTs are only available for use at night, unless otherwise specified.
18)
Post Edition:
Editing or deleting posts is not allowed (and usually not possible). Doublepost with your changes instead.
19)
Mod and PM quoting:
Do not post any part of your role PM in the thread. You may paraphrase, but if it's too close to the actual PM, I will modkill you.
20)
Modkills:
Breaking any of the above three rules (or flagrantly violating Rule 16) will result in you getting modkilled. Modkills can be retroactive. If a living player breaks any of these rules, the day may or may not end, depending on what would disadvantage that player's faction the most. A dead player breaking any of these rules will result in someone from the same faction getting modkilled. In addition, getting modkilled results in an instant loss for that player, along with our general hatred. In short, follow the rules. 'PRESS THE BUTTON' RULE
You have ALL been tasked with manning the station in the Hatch. This means that every 108 posts, someone must post a single post of the following:
This means posts 108, 216, 324, 432, etc etc. must be this. Failure to comply will result in Hatch detonation, which will immediately end the day with the person who failed to press the button being killed in the detonation.
